My car's done this since I first accelerated hard after break-in. 8,000 miles later it still does it. A-10, stock tires. Other's have reported similar problems on different threads as well.

For whatever it may be worth, I was really nervous about driving the car at the Texas Mile and reaching speeds of 174 mph with the car having that "issue". I've got to say that I ran it about 8 times and never once had the feeling. Back home, it's right back to having the issue you describe.

For that reason, I've attributed it to a combination of high horsepower and poor road condition where the car is tramlining...

I was hoping the Michelin's would help too, but was disappointed to see one poster has them and is experiencing the same issue.
